In der Welt der Verschlüsselungstechnologien gibt es ständig neue Erkenntnisse und Entwicklungen, insbesondere im Bereich der MD5-Verschlüsselung. MD5, auch bekannt als Message Digest Algorithm 5, ist ein weit verbreiteter Algorithmus zur Erzeugung von Hashes.
Hashes sind kryptografische Fingerabdrücke von Daten. Sie werden verwendet, um die Integrität von Informationen sicherzustellen und sicherzustellen, dass sie nicht manipuliert wurden. MD5 wurde lange Zeit als sicherer Algorithmus angesehen, der in verschiedenen Anwendungen wie Passwortverwaltung und Datenintegrität eingesetzt wurde.
Jedoch haben neue Forschungen gezeigt, dass MD5 anfällig für bestimmte Angriffe ist und nicht mehr als ausreichend sicher angesehen werden kann. Kollisionen, bei denen unterschiedliche Eingabewerte den gleichen Hash erzeugen, können mit modernen Computern und spezialisierten Techniken relativ einfach berechnet werden.
Die Sicherheitsgemeinschaft hat diese Schwachstelle erkannt und empfohlen, die Verwendung von MD5 für sicherheitskritische Anwendungen einzustellen. Stattdessen werden jetzt robustere Hash-Algorithmen wie SHA-256 empfohlen. SHA-256 bietet eine viel höhere Sicherheit und widersteht den gängigen Angriffsmethoden.
Es ist wichtig zu beachten, dass bestehende Systeme, die noch MD5 verwenden, ein erhebliches Sicherheitsrisiko darstellen können. Die Umstellung auf einen sichereren Algorithmus erfordert möglicherweise eine Aktualisierung der Anwendungen und eine Migration der vorhandenen Daten. Unternehmen und Entwickler sollten die erforderlichen Maßnahmen ergreifen, um ihre Systeme zu schützen und die Sicherheit ihrer Daten zu gewährleisten.
Die Entwicklungen im Bereich der MD5-Verschlüsselung verdeutlichen die Bedeutung der ständigen Überprüfung und Aktualisierung von Verschlüsselungstechnologien. Die Sicherheitslandschaft entwickelt sich ständig weiter, und es ist unerlässlich, mit den neuesten Erkenntnissen und Best Practices Schritt zu halten, um die Vertraulichkeit und Integrität von Daten zu gewährleisten.
Kommentare (0)